Ms. Christine A. Leahy is President and Chief Executive Officer and Director of the company. Ms. Leahy joined CDW in 2002 as the Companys first general counsel. In 2016, Ms. Leahy was appointed Senior Vice President International, Chief Legal Officer and Corporationrationrate Secretary. Ms. Leahy was appointed to her current role in July 2017. Prior to joining CDW, Ms. Leahy served as a corporate partner in the Chicago office of Sidley Austin LLP where she specialized in mergers and acquisitions, strategic counseling, corporate governance and securities law. Ms. Leahy serves as Vice Chair of the board of trustees of Childrens Home and Aid. She also is a member of the Economic Club of Chicago and The Chicago Network. In addition, she is a founder and current sponsor of CDW Womens Opportunity Network, a business resource group dedicated to helping women advance and grow into tomorrows leaders since 2019.

Leahy is a graduate of Brown University where she earned a bachelor’s degree and a graduate of Boston College Law School where she earned her Juris Doctor. She also completed the CEO Perspective and Women’s Director Development Programs at Northwestern University’s Kellogg School of Management.

CDW Corporation provides information technology solutions in the United States, the United Kingdom, and Canada. The company was founded in 1984 and is headquartered in Vernon Hills, Illinois. CDW Corp operates under Information Technology Services classification in the United States and is traded on NASDAQ Exchange. It employs 12850 people.
